If you need to unstage a specific file, you can simply pass the path to that file to the `git reset` command. This works with both files and directories: git …
WebTo remove a file from Git, you have to remove it from your tracked files (more accurately, remove it from your staging area) and then commit. The git rm command does that, and …

Changes to the hello.html have been staged. This means that git knows about the change, but it is not permanent in the repository.
